Output 43dcf4da9f8ea6a9eec434a19d4cca212886766c55d9da664af0ca7f264287e3:25

value
592611
script pubkey
OP_0 OP_PUSHBYTES_20 0bd21c4e9cb0b2dd375c5e9eda20bb8894cadadc
address
bc1qp0fpcn5ukzed6d6ut60d5g9m3z2v4kkukyge04
transaction
43dcf4da9f8ea6a9eec434a19d4cca212886766c55d9da664af0ca7f264287e3
spent
true